    Item render a button in Datagrid



      Needed some help. I was trying to create a button inside an AdvancedDatagrid dynamically. I figure Item Renderer is the way to go. This is the first time I am dealing with Item Renderer.


      But I am getting this error


      “TypeError: Error #1034: Type Coercion failed: cannot convert components::passwordButton$ to mx.core.ClassFactory.”




      thsi is my Datagrdi declaration

      <mx:AdvancedDataGrid id="reportResultGrid_B" height="100%" width="100%"  horizontalScrollPolicy="auto" verticalScrollPolicy="auto"    />




      reportResultGrid_B.dataProvider=acTmp; //assign a array collection to the datagrid






            for each(var dgc:AdvancedDataGridColumn in reportResultGrid_B.columns )







        //if I comment above line out then everything works fine












      This is my passwordButton.mxml


      <?xml version="1.0" encoding="utf-8"?>

      <mx:HBox xmlns:mx="http://www.adobe.com/2006/mxml" width="50" height="50">

            <mx:Button label="Reveal password"/>